#fe1ac5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fe1ac5 is composed of 99.6% red, 10.2%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.8% magenta, 22.4%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 315 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 54.9%. #fe1ac5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ff34ff with #fd008b.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#fe1ac5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fe1ac5 has RGB values of R:254, G:26,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.22, K:0. Its decimal value is 16652997.
